The Global Demand for D-Luciferin Potassium Salt:
D-Luciferin Potassium Salt is essential for a wide array of applications, including reporter gene assays, ATP detection, and in vivo bioluminescence imaging. What to Consider When Choosing a Chinese Supplier:
When you decide to purchase D-Luciferin Potassium Salt from China, it is essential to:
- Verify Manufacturer Credentials: Look for suppliers with a proven track record, ISO certifications, and positive customer reviews.
- Request Samples and COAs: Always request product samples and a Certificate of Analysis (CoA) to confirm purity and specifications before placing a large order.
- Inquire About Lead Times: Understand the typical delivery timelines to ensure your project schedules are met.
